Defining Shotgun Slug Range: Effective vs. Maximum

When discussing how far shotgun slugs can travel approximately, it’s essential to differentiate between effective range and maximum range. Effective range refers to the distance at which a slug can reliably deliver a lethal or incapacitating shot on a target of a given size. This range is influenced by factors such as slug type, barrel length, and the shooter’s skill. Maximum range, on the other hand, is the absolute furthest a slug can travel under ideal conditions, regardless of accuracy or terminal ballistics. This is the distance that poses the greatest risk to unintended targets.

Factors Influencing Slug Trajectory and Distance

Several factors contribute to how far shotgun slugs can travel approximately. These include:

  • Slug Weight and Design: Heavier slugs tend to retain energy better and are less affected by wind resistance, potentially increasing their range. Slug design, including the presence of rifling or stabilizing fins, also plays a significant role.
  • Barrel Length and Choke: Longer barrels generally provide slightly higher velocities, contributing to increased range. Choke, which constricts the barrel’s muzzle, can affect slug accuracy but typically has a minimal impact on maximum range.
  • Angle of Fire: The angle at which the shotgun is fired significantly impacts the slug’s trajectory and maximum range. A 45-degree angle typically achieves the greatest distance.
  • Environmental Conditions: Wind speed and direction, air density, and even humidity can affect a slug’s flight path and range.
  • Ammunition Type & Quality: The consistency and quality of the ammunition itself are paramount. Variations in powder charge or slug manufacturing can lead to inconsistent velocities and trajectories.

Types of Shotgun Slugs and Their Approximate Ranges

Different types of shotgun slugs exhibit varying ballistic performance and, consequently, different ranges. Here’s a breakdown of common slug types and their approximate distances:

  • Foster Slugs (Rifled Slugs): These are the most common type of slug, featuring hollow points and external rifling to impart spin for stabilization. While the rifling helps with accuracy, Foster slugs are generally effective out to about 75-100 yards. Maximum range can exceed 400 yards.
  • Brenneke Slugs: Brenneke slugs are designed for deeper penetration and often feature a solid lead body with a wad attached to the base. They offer slightly better accuracy and range compared to Foster slugs, with an effective range of up to 100-125 yards and a maximum range approaching 500 yards.
  • Sabot Slugs: Sabot slugs are smaller-diameter projectiles encased in a plastic sabot that separates from the slug upon exiting the barrel. They are designed for use in rifled shotgun barrels and offer the highest accuracy and flattest trajectory of all slug types. Effective range can extend to 150-200 yards, with a maximum range potentially exceeding 500 yards.
  • Full Bore Slugs: Less common, these are designed to be the full bore diameter of the shotgun. They are often heavier and can deliver significant energy.

Shotgun Slug Ballistics: A Deeper Dive

Understanding the ballistics of shotgun slugs is key to predicting their trajectory and range. External ballistics deals with the slug’s flight after it leaves the barrel, influenced by gravity, air resistance, and wind. Terminal ballistics examines the slug’s behavior upon impact with a target, including its penetration depth and expansion. Interior ballistics looks at what happens inside the gun when it is fired.

The Impact of Gravity and Air Resistance

Gravity constantly pulls the slug downwards, causing it to drop over distance. Air resistance, or drag, slows the slug down, reducing its velocity and energy. The shape and weight of the slug significantly affect its drag coefficient. Streamlined slugs with a high ballistic coefficient experience less drag and retain their velocity better.

Rifled Barrels vs. Smoothbore Barrels

The type of barrel significantly impacts slug accuracy and, to a lesser extent, range. Rifled barrels impart a spin on the slug, stabilizing it in flight and improving accuracy. Smoothbore barrels, on the other hand, do not impart spin, resulting in less accuracy. Sabot slugs are designed for rifled barrels, while Foster and Brenneke slugs can be used in both rifled and smoothbore barrels, though accuracy is generally better in rifled barrels.

Safety Precautions When Using Shotgun Slugs

Safety is paramount when handling and shooting any firearm, including shotguns loaded with slugs. Always follow these safety precautions:

  • Treat every firearm as if it is loaded: Never assume a firearm is unloaded. Always check the chamber before handling it.
  • Keep the muzzle pointed in a safe direction: Never point the muzzle at anything you do not intend to shoot.
  • Keep your finger off the trigger until you are ready to shoot: This prevents accidental discharges.
  • Be sure of your target and what is beyond it: Know the effective and maximum range of your ammunition and be aware of the potential consequences of a missed shot.
  • Wear appropriate eye and ear protection: Shotgun slugs produce significant recoil and noise.
  • Use the correct ammunition for your firearm: Only use slugs that are specifically designed for your shotgun and barrel type.

The Role of Shotgun Chokes with Slugs

Shotgun chokes are constrictions at the end of the barrel that affect the spread of shot patterns. While chokes are primarily used with birdshot and buckshot, they can also be used with certain types of slugs. However, it’s crucial to use the correct choke for the specific slug type. Generally, improved cylinder or cylinder chokes are recommended for Foster and Brenneke slugs. Sabot slugs are typically used in rifled barrels without chokes. Using the wrong choke can damage the barrel or create unsafe shooting conditions.

Accuracy Testing: Validating Slug Performance

One of the best ways to truly understand how far shotgun slugs can travel approximately is to test them yourself. This involves shooting slugs at known distances and measuring their accuracy. Always conduct accuracy testing in a safe and controlled environment, following all firearm safety rules. Use a stable rest to minimize shooter error and record your results carefully.

Documenting Group Size and Point of Impact

When accuracy testing, measure the size of your shot groups (the cluster of shots on the target) at different distances. Also, note the point of impact relative to your aiming point. This will help you determine the effective range of your slugs and make any necessary adjustments to your sights or shooting technique.
